Package Summary

rosjson is a Python library for converting ROS messages to JSON (JavaScript Object Notation) representation.

Stability

This package is for internal use only.

Usage

The JSON (JavaScript Object Notation) format is useful when building Web-based interfaces that need access to ROS data. rosjson is meant to be coupled with a Python Web server so that the JSON objects can be served over a Web connection. rosweb is one example Web server implementation, but it is currently in high design flux.

Roadmap

No further features are planned for the ROS JSON library as JSON itself is just a data representation. Python 2.6 has a json module that would simplify the existing code and make it more robust, but as the current package is < 50 lines of Python, there's not much to improve upon.
